GDP Growth

Economy Quarter Source ↗

Tracks Australia's Gross Domestic Product (GDP) growth rate, measuring the change in the total value of goods and services produced. GDP growth is the primary measure of economic performance and central to evaluating government economic management. Value is the seasonally adjusted chain volume measure as a percentage change from the previous quarter.
